SGX Opens Bitcoin and Ether Perpetuals to US Institutions, What Changes?

Singapore Exchange has secured authorization from the U.S. Commodity Futures Trading Commission to give eligible U.S. institutional investors direct access to its Bitcoin and Ether perpetual futures. American trading firms can access the contracts through SGX clearing members, with onboarding typically taking two to four weeks. The contracts have recorded $5.8 billion in cumulative volume since launching in November 2025. SGX said it plans to grow the product range with dated Bitcoin and Ether futures and options, giving institutional traders more ways to manage crypto exposure through its derivatives market. The Singapore Exchange has secured CFTC authorization under Regulation 48.10, with its crypto perps already recording $5.8 billion in cumulative volume since launching in November 2025. — Selcoin Global (@selcoinglobal) September 10, 2026 Why perpetual futures are becoming important to crypto markets Perpetual futures have become one of the main instruments for discovering where traders expect crypto prices to move. Unlike conventional futures, they do not expire, so traders do not have to repeatedly close and replace positions to maintain exposure. That structure also concentrates liquidity. Instead of splitting trading activity between contracts expiring in September, December or March, a perpetual market keeps positions in one continuing contract. The funding mechanism then helps keep the derivative price aligned with the underlying asset. The CFTC has shown those features in its review of perpetual products, including their potential use for hedging and price discovery. The importance of that market is visible in current U.S. derivatives data. As of September 1, Coinbase Derivatives’ nano Bitcoin perpetual had 173,212 contracts of open interest, while its nano Ether perpetual had 371,191. The CFTC data also shows substantial positions held by leveraged funds and other reportable traders. This gives perpetuals a role beyond speculation. A fund holding Bitcoin can use them to reduce market exposure without immediately selling its spot holdings, while a market maker can use derivatives to manage inventory and price risk. That is why the growth of regulated perpetuals matters for the market itself. As more professional traders use the contracts for hedging and positioning, derivatives prices can have a greater influence on how the wider crypto market is priced. Can Singapore challenge the dominance of US crypto derivatives? SGX’s bigger opportunity is establishing itself as another major venue for institutional crypto risk. The traditional derivatives industry is already spread across financial centres such as Chicago, London and Singapore, with exchanges competing for trading volume by offering different contracts, clearing arrangements and access to global clients. Crypto is increasingly following that pattern. The timing is notable because the CFTC has recently certified a growing list of perpetual products.
